Ferry connections

The ferry service from Denia to Ibiza, Formentera and Mallorca is a popular transport option for travellers wishing to explore the diversity of the Balearic Islands. Denia, a charming coastal town on the east coast of Spain, offers an ideal base for these exciting island excursions.
The ferry service from Denia to Ibiza is one of the busiest routes and offers a convenient way to experience the lively and vibrant atmosphere of Ibiza. The crossing usually takes around 2-3 hours, depending on the ferry chosen and weather conditions. Once you reach Ibiza, you can explore its famous beaches, exciting nightlife and breathtaking nature.
Similarly, travellers can take the ferry from Denia to Formentera, a picturesque island known for its pristine beaches and crystal clear waters. The journey to Formentera usually takes around 2 hours and offers the perfect opportunity to immerse yourself in a world of relaxation and recreation.
Mallorca, the largest of the Balearic Islands, can also be reached by ferry from Denia. The crossing takes a little longer, usually around 5-7 hours, but the journey is well worth it to explore the cultural diversity, stunning scenery and charming towns of Mallorca.
The ferry services from Denia to these islands usually offer a wide range of departure times and accommodation options on board, including restaurants, bars and comfortable seating. It is advisable to book in advance, especially during the peak travelling season, to ensure you get your desired space.
